Output 568bf643ad5ca8f6deecf052d0aa4d77246fcf1653fdd28f23a6b17840ed76b8:0

value
38009
script pubkey
OP_0 OP_PUSHBYTES_20 8af77997cb29ec004bb6d208143eea969135f829
address
bc1q3tmhn97t98kqqjak6gypg0h2j6gnt7pf6fxndp
transaction
568bf643ad5ca8f6deecf052d0aa4d77246fcf1653fdd28f23a6b17840ed76b8
confirmations
75452
spent
true